Output 752cc60364e270a93a1ea806683c8e045d3d76b0a79c4d6d48b83e520b9f0841:0

value
3679870986
script pubkey
OP_0 OP_PUSHBYTES_20 e3ffe3eee32923932da49f603ef7488c86e43567
address
tb1qu0l78mhr9y3extdynasraa6g3jrwgdt8jcsmt8
transaction
752cc60364e270a93a1ea806683c8e045d3d76b0a79c4d6d48b83e520b9f0841
confirmations
14827
spent
true